					<description><![CDATA[I’m just stumbling upon your website.  It’s funny because every one of your ten reasons why your dentist hates you is what I’ve been telling my wife for years.  It’s refreshing to know I’m not the only one that feels this way.  Most of my colleagues are nose deep into the cult.  I knew I wasn’t cut out for dentistry from the beginning so I thought oral surgery would be a better choice.  Now I’m thirteen years into OS and I’m tired of it.  Tired of the stress.  Tired of the patients.  Physically and mentally beat.  Problem is I’ve dedicated so much time, energy, and effort  into oral surgery that I don’t know what else to do.  I doubt I’ll ever find a career that makes more money, but I don’t care about that.  It’s no longer fulfilling.  So I guess I’m reaching out to find out what options are out there.]]></description>
